发明名称 基于并行TCP技术的广域网通信加速方法
摘要 本发明提出了一种基于并行TCP技术的广域网通信加速方法,当代理服务器监听到本地局域网内的客户端向目标局域网内的服务器发出会话连接请求,则代理服务器与代理客户端之间建立会话连接即第一会话连接;基于广域网环境,在代理服务器和代理客户端之间建立并行TCP隧道;代理客户端与服务器通过基于会话池分配的会话连接即第二会话连接进行连接;本地局域网中的客户端通过第一会话连接、并行TCP隧道和第二会话连接形成的通信通道与目标局域网中的服务器进行数据通信。本发明能有效减少广域网数据传输的时间开销,加快文件和数据传输的速度。
申请公布号 CN101977234A 申请公布日期 2011.02.16
申请号 CN201010528603.0 申请日期 2010.11.02
申请人 中南大学 发明人 王建新;郭振华;盛羽
分类号 H04L29/08(2006.01)I;H04L29/06(2006.01)I 主分类号 H04L29/08(2006.01)I
代理机构 长沙市融智专利事务所 43114 代理人 黄美成
主权项 一种基于并行TCP技术的广域网通信加速方法,在本地局域网中,客户端(2)与代理服务器(4)连接,在目标局域网中,代理客户端(3)与服务器(1)连接,其特征在于,代理客户端与服务器通过基于会话池(8)进行连接,所述的基于并行TCP技术的广域网应用加速方法具体包括以下步骤:步骤1:基于广域网环境,代理服务器端和客户端首先设置隧道的数目和隧道中并行TCP连接的数目;然后,代理服务器端和客户端为各隧道分配缓存,在各隧道中建立起并行TCP连接并注册侦听驱动事件;最后,代理服务器端和客户端创建隧道会话列表来实现接入会话和隧道之间相互绑定,并加载隧道数据处理工具以完成会话数据和网间数据格式的转化,至此就完成了并行TCP隧道的建立过程;步骤2:当代理服务器监听到本地局域网内的客户端向目标局域网内的服务器发出会话连接请求,则代理服务器与代理客户端之间建立会话连接即第一会话连接;步骤3:客户端的会话数据由代理服务器转换成并行TCP隧道数据后通过并行TCP隧道传送至代理客户端;步骤4:代理客户端将接收到的并行TCP隧道数据还原成对应的会话数据后,从会话池(8)中分配一个会话即第二会话连接将还原后的会话数据转发至服务器;步骤5:来自服务器的回复数据再依次通过所述的第二会话连接、并行TCP隧道和第一会话连接形成的通信通道返回到客户端;通信过程完成;所述的本地局域网为一个或多个,所述的目标局域网为一个或多个。
地址 410083 湖南省长沙市岳麓区麓山南路932号
您可能感兴趣的专利